Centered on the lumbosacral junction, the L5 vertebra is presented from an anterior perspective, with its large reniform (kidney shaped) vertebral body dominating the frame and widening slightly in the transverse plane compared with L4. Superiorly and inferiorly, the endplate margins define the intervertebral disc spaces for L4 to L5 and L5 to S1, with the anterior annulus fibrosus implied at the disc interface. Lateral to the body, the pedicles begin the vertebral arch, and the transverse processes project laterally as short, stout levers at this level. A thick anterior longitudinal ligament footprint is suggested along the anterior cortex. Big bone. L5 matters because it is the transitional vertebra between the mobile lumbar column and the fixed sacrum, and the anterior contour of its body and disc spaces frames common pain generators such as L5 to S1 degenerative disc disease and anterior osteophyte formation. This view also supports teaching of spondylolisthesis mechanics: a pars interarticularis defect at L5 (isthmic spondylolysis) allows anterior translation of the L5 body on S1, and the anterior displacement is appreciated on lateral imaging but understood structurally by recognizing the mass and wedge tendency of the L5 body at the lumbosacral angle. Anterior approaches to L5 to S1 (ALIF) use the disc space and anterior vertebral margins as working landmarks, so clean anterior anatomy is not optional.
